Какой компилятор использует Android?
Однако Android использует модифицированную форму Java под названием Dalvik. Dalvik основан на журналах, что лучше всего подходит для мобильных устройств.
- 1 Как работает компилятор Android?
- 2 Что делает компилятор DEX?
- 3 Как компилируется котлин?
- 4 Что такое Андроид Джек?
- 5 Почему Dalvik VM используется на Android?
- 6 Как общаться между двумя приложениями на Android?
- 7 Как найти местоположение на Android?
- 8 Что такое активность в Android?
- 9 Виртуальная машина Dalvik все еще используется?
- 10 Котлин написан на Java?
- 11 На чем написан котлин?
- 12 Какие компании используют Kotlin?
Как работает компилятор Android?
Реклама
Массажная подушка с прогревом
- Способствует снятию отёков, мышечного напряжения и усталости
- Способствует избавлению от дискомфорта в суставах и мышцах
- Заменяет полноценный сеанс массажа
С этой статьей читают:
- Как поделиться видео TikTok в WhatsApp
- Как стереть музыку с iPhone? 5 рекомендуемых методов!
- Как поделиться Instagram с WhatsApp?
- Как получить резервную копию WhatsApp
- 10 лучших ремиксов рингтонов для iPhone
- Как получить файлы с iPhone
- Как превратить голосовую заметку в рингтон?
- Как перенести фотографии с iPhone на ПК с помощью iTunes
- Как скачать музыку из Dropbox на iPhone без iTunes
- Как получить музыку на iPhone
Процесс сборки типичного модуля Androidприложения. …Компиляторы преобразуют ваш исходный код в файлы DEX (Dalvik Executable), которые включают байткод, работающий на устройствах Android, и все остальное в скомпилированных ресурсах. APK Wrapper объединяет файлы DEX и скомпилированные ресурсы в один APK.
Что делает компилятор DEX?
Реклама
Массажная подушка с прогревом
- Способствует снятию отёков, мышечного напряжения и усталости
- Способствует избавлению от дискомфорта в суставах и мышцах
- Заменяет полноценный сеанс массажа
d8 — это инструмент командной строки, который Android Studio и подключаемый модуль Android Gradle используют для компиляции байткода Java вашего проекта в байткод DEX, который работает на устройствах Android и позволяет вам использовать функции языка Java 8 в коде вашего приложения.
Как компилируется котлин?
Да, ориентируясь на JVM, Kotlin компилируется в JVM *. class, который представляет собой формат байткода, который затем может быть интерпретирован JVM или скомпилирован в машинный код JVM во время выполнения программы (JIT) или даже заранее скомпилирован (AOT) до машинного кода.
Что такое Андроид Джек?
Реклама
Массажная подушка с прогревом
- Способствует снятию отёков, мышечного напряжения и усталости
- Способствует избавлению от дискомфорта в суставах и мышцах
- Заменяет полноценный сеанс массажа
Jack — это набор инструментов для Android, который компилирует исходный код Java в байткод Android dex. Вам не нужно делать ничего другого, чтобы использовать Jack, просто используйте свои стандартные команды makefile для построения дерева или вашего проекта. Android 8.1 — последняя версия, которую использует Джек.
Почему Dalvik VM используется на Android?
Каждое Androidприложение работает в своем собственном процессе со своим собственным экземпляром виртуальной машины Dalvik. Dalvik был написан таким образом, чтобы одно устройство могло эффективно запускать несколько виртуальных машин. Dalvik VM запускает файлы в формате Dalvik Executable (.dex), который оптимизирован для минимального использования памяти.
Как общаться между двумя приложениями на Android?
Межпроцессное взаимодействие Android
Реклама
Массажная подушка с прогревом
- Способствует снятию отёков, мышечного напряжения и усталости
- Способствует избавлению от дискомфорта в суставах и мышцах
- Заменяет полноценный сеанс массажа
На самом простом уровне существует два разных способа взаимодействия приложений на Android: через намерения, передавая данные из одного приложения в другое; и через службы, где одно приложение предоставляет функциональные возможности для использования другими.
Как найти местоположение на Android?
Шаги, чтобы получить местоположение на Android
- Предоставьте разрешения в файле манифеста для получения обновлений местоположения.
- Создайте экземпляр LocationManager в качестве ссылки на службу определения местоположения.
- Запросить местоположение у LocationManager.
- Получать обновления местоположения от LocationListener при изменении местоположения.
24 окт. 2014 г.
Что такое активность в Android?
Активность представляет собой один экран с пользовательским интерфейсом, таким как окно или фрейм Java. Android Activity является подклассом класса ContextThemeWrapper. Если вы работали с языками программирования C, C++ или Java, то наверняка видели, что ваша программа начинается с функции main().
Виртуальная машина Dalvik все еще используется?
Dalvik — это готовая виртуальная машина (ВМ) в операционной системе Android, которая запускает приложения, написанные для Android. (Формат байткода Dalvik попрежнему используется в качестве формата распространения, но больше не во время выполнения в более новых версиях Android.)
Котлин написан на Java?
Kotlin предназначен для полного взаимодействия с Java, а версия стандартной библиотеки Kotlin для JVM зависит от библиотеки классов Java, но вывод типов позволяет сделать ее синтаксис более кратким. … 7 мая 2019 года Google объявил, что язык программирования Kotlin теперь является предпочтительным языком для разработчиков приложений для Android.
На чем написан котлин?
Kotlin — это бесплатный статически типизированный «прагматический» язык программирования общего назначения с открытым исходным кодом, изначально разработанный для JVM (виртуальные машины Java) и Android, который сочетает в себе функциональные и объектноориентированные функции программирования.
Какие компании используют Kotlin?
Известные компании/продукты, использующие Kotlin
- Google.
- Амазонка.
- Нетфликс.
- пинтерест.
- Убер.
- Твердый.
- Трелло.
- Капитал один.